[Bug 782904] [NEW] Format string bug in h2xs

2011-05-14 Thread Emanuel Bronshtein
Public bug reported:

Binary package hint: perl

/usr/bin/h2xs have format string bug .

test case :
root@emanuel-desktop:/tmp# chfn -f "emanuel-%n" emanuel
emanuel@emanuel-desktop:/tmp$ /usr/bin/h2xs wait.h
Defaulting to backwards compatibility with perl 5.10.1
If you intend this module to be compatible with earlier perl versions, please
specify a minimum perl version with the -b option.

Writing Wait/ppport.h
Writing Wait/lib/Wait.pm
Modification of a read-only value attempted at /usr/bin/h2xs line 1226,  
line 1.

the bug can be found at :

$licence = sprintf << "DEFAULT", $^V;
Copyright (C) ${\(1900 + (localtime) [5])} by $author

This library is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ify
it under the same terms as Perl itself, either Perl version %vd or,
at your option, any later version of Perl 5 you may have available.
DEFAULT

fix :

$licence = sprintf << "DEFAULT", $author , $^V;
Copyright (C) ${\(1900 + (localtime) [5])} by %s

This library is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ify
it under the same terms as Perl itself, either Perl version %vd or,
at your option, any later version of Perl 5 you may have available.
DEFAULT

[Bug 716814] Re: Please re-enable CONFIG_SOUND_OSS* and CONFIG_SND_*OSS*

2011-05-14 Thread nzadLithium
ossp works on 11.04. I downloaded the modified libfuse from this page:
http://mirror.leaseweb.com/kernel/people/tj/ossp/ and ossp from this:
https://sourceforge.net/projects/osspd/

once libfuse was compiled and installed I had to modprobe cuse. 
chmod 777 /dev/cuse (i'm sure theres better permissions but I'm lazy).
compile ossp
copy the ossp binaries to /usr/bin
run ossp -v -f
chmod 777 /dev/dsp
chmod 777 /dev/mixer
chmod 777 /dev/adsp

I had perfect sound output from the application aqualung when started with 
aqualung --output oss.
It appears that mmap is not currently working though. On this page: 
http://osspd.git.sourceforge.net/git/gitweb.cgi?p=osspd/osspd;a=log;h=HEAD it 
states that 7 months ago the fuse mmap api changed so mmap is currently 
disabled. There was another release of osspd (the one i'm using now) 2 months 
ago but that does not have working mmap, so games based on quake3 engine (and 
anything else using mmap) will still not work.

The output from ossp opens a connection and closes connection as
expected with aqualung, however as soon as an mmap connection tries to
open, it closes.

[Bug 782890] [NEW] no ping response on all hosts after upgrade

2011-05-14 Thread Eric Metzler
Public bug reported:

Binary package hint: backuppc

After upgrading from 3.1.0 to 3.2.0 as part of the Ubuntu server upgrade
from maverick to natty, none of my hosts were backing up, and all
(including localhost) were reporting "no ping response". I followed all
instructions prior to upgrading, and backuppc was at 3.1.0-9ubuntu2 and
working. I discovered the addition of the Ping6Path config variable,
which is set to "undef" by default. My config.pl file had the line

$Conf{Ping6Path} = undef;

after both an upgrade to 3.2.0-3ubuntu4 and a clean install after
purging the package. This, combined with the added code to Lib.pm caused
the $pingPath in $pingCmd to be empty, thus causing the "no ping
response" errors.

Changing the Ping6Path line in config.pl to

$Conf{Ping6Path} = '/bin/ping6';

solved the problem. This value should be populated by default for a
fresh install if /bin/ping6 is found, just as /bin/ping is populated in
$Conf{PingPath}.
